
Ginny Gilder
Ginny Gilder is a prominent figure in women's sports, recognized as the majority owner of the WNBA team Seattle Storm. Gilder's leadership has been characterized by a strong commitment to inclusivity and the empowerment of women in athletics. In the wake of a controversy involving a co-owner's derogatory remarks towards fans, Gilder publicly apologized and reiterated the team's dedication to creating a welcoming environment for all attendees at Storm games.
